Sharp Pain In Neck And Shoulder When Breathing?

When breathing or coughing, shoulder discomfort can arise from the spinal and rib-cage joints in various sections of the neck and thorax, depending on the location of the pain. It’s more likely that discomfort in the high upper-back and rear of the shoulder is caused by a jammed and inflamed facet joint in the neck, or by muscles guarding the facet joint.

Pleurisy is a medical condition that affects the pleura (plural pleurisy). Inflammation of the sheet-like layers that cover the lungs is referred to as pleurisy (the pleura). Pulseurisy is characterized by a strong chest ache that worsens with prolonged deep breathing. Pain can sometimes be felt in the shoulder area as well.

What does it mean when you take a deep breath and your shoulder hurts?

When you take a deep breath, the most typical symptom of pleurisy is a severe chest ache. You may also get discomfort in your shoulder from time to time. When you cough, sneeze, or move about, the discomfort may become more intense. Taking short breaths may help to alleviate the discomfort.

Why do I get a sharp pain in my neck when I breathe in?

When you have a chest infection, you will most likely feel discomfort in your chest, but you may also feel pain in your neck when you are breathing or swallowing. Pneumonia, which is an inflammation of the air sacs in your lungs, and bronchitis, which happens when the lining of your bronchial tubes becomes inflamed, are the two most frequent types of chest infections.

Does pleurisy come on suddenly?

The most frequent symptom of pleurisy is chest discomfort, which can occur abruptly and without warning. In many cases, the pain is characterized as a stabbing feeling that can be quite painful at times. It becomes worse as you take a breath.

Does pleurisy feel like a pulled muscle?

Pleuritis, also known as pleurisy, is an inflammation of the lining of the lungs’ air sacs. The most prevalent reason for this is a bacterial or viral illness. It is possible to experience discomfort that seems like a strained chest muscle due to pleuritis. It is often harsh and quick, and the severity intensifies when one takes a deep breath.
